What is Neo4j?

Neo4j is a leading graph database platform designed to store, manage, and query highly connected data. Unlike traditional relational databases, Neo4j uses graph structures with nodes, relationships, and properties to represent and analyze complex data relationships naturally and efficiently. It supports the Cypher query language, optimized for graph traversal and pattern matching, enabling developers and data scientists to uncover insights from interconnected data.

Key Features of Neo4j

Native Graph Storage

Efficiently stores data as graphs, enabling fast traversal and relationship queries.

Cypher Query Language

A declarative language designed specifically for querying and updating graph data.

ACID Transactions

Ensures data integrity and consistency during concurrent operations.

Graph Algorithms Library

Includes algorithms for shortest path, community detection, similarity, and more.

Cloud and On-Premises Deployment

Flexible deployment options including Neo4j Aura cloud service and self-hosted installations.

Key Use Cases for Neo4j

Knowledge Graphs

Build and manage complex knowledge graphs to represent relationships and entities in domains like healthcare, finance, and research.

Fraud Detection

Detect fraud patterns by analyzing relationships and transactions in financial data using graph algorithms.

Recommendation Engines

Create personalized recommendation systems by leveraging connected data and user behavior patterns.

Network and IT Operations

Model and monitor IT infrastructure and network dependencies to optimize operations and troubleshoot issues.

Identity and Access Management

Manage complex user roles and permissions through graph-based access control models.

How Neo4j Works

  1. 1

    Install or Access Neo4j

    Set up Neo4j on-premises, use Neo4j Aura cloud service, or connect via APIs.

  2. 2

    Model Your Data as a Graph

    Define nodes, relationships, and properties to represent your domain entities and their connections.

  3. 3

    Query with Cypher

    Use the Cypher query language to create, read, update, and delete graph data and perform complex traversals.

  4. 4

    Analyze with Graph Algorithms

    Leverage built-in algorithms for pathfinding, centrality, community detection, and similarity.

  5. 5

    Visualize and Integrate

    Use Neo4j Bloom or third-party tools for visualization and integrate graph data into applications via APIs.
